The Marketing Director will be responsible for increasing the census at the community. They will work with the Executive Director (ED) within the market to determine the best placement for all referrals. They will be intimately familiar with the movement within a designated market as well as knowledgeable of all current and prospective competitors. As these competitors are known, they will assist the ED in developing and implementing plans to overcome these specific threats.
This is a full-time position located in an assigned area and reports to a Regional Vice President of Assisted Living.
Key Job Duties and Responsibilities
The following is a general list of key job duties and responsibilities in your position. The list is not to be considered inclusive and you will be required to perform other duties / responsibilities as assigned by an authorized supervisor.
- Identify key referral sources within their assigned, designated area & complete weekly outreach plans
- Enter and maintain all inquiry information in the designated CRM per the company standards.
- Make sales calls to these key referral sources
- Engage with all inquiries in a timely, strategic and consistent manner.
- Develop new referral sources through analyzing data and determining service and sales gaps
- Enter all Sales Call information into company CRM
- Identify and work with Corporate Marketing team on advertising, collateral and event requests
- Communicate Community needs to Regional Vice President
- Strategically develop sales & marketing plan to increase and maintain high occupancy levels
- Meet with ED regularly to determine needs and inventory
- Train ED and the entire staff on important sales processes
- Support a DEI-philosophy training program within the company
- Organize and plan each event in coordination with the respected Vice Presidents and Regionals
- Maintain & keep updated competitive analysis for each community in assigned areas
